Course Outlines
Active Server Pages
Action Scripting
HTML or DHTML
JavaScript
Web Design
Web Site Maintenance
Web Site Marketing
XML
   

 

 

 

JavaScript Intermediate Outline

Aims of the Three-Day Course

This course has been designed for new users who wish to learn how to write JavaScript programmes and write programmes that are compatible with previous versions and are cross-platform compatible. This course is 100% hands on, with practical exercises to practice the new skills as you learn them.

Course Content

  • Getting Started
    • JavaScript Overview
    • JavaScript Programming Basics

  • Variables and Operators
    • Variables & Data Types
    • Using Variables & Literals
    • Operators

  • Control Statements
    • Controlling the Flow
    • JavaScript Control Statements

  • Functions and Objects

  • The Window Object
    • The Window Object
    • Dialog Boxes
    • Status Bar Messages
    • Window Manipulations

  • The Document Object
    • The Document Object
    • Writing to Documents
    • Dynamic Documents

  • Frames
    • HTML Frame Reviews
    • Scripting for Frames

  • Forms and Forms-based Data
    • The Form Object
    • Working with Form Elements & Their Properties
  • The String and RegExp Objects
    • The String Object
    • Using String Object Methods to Correct Data Entry Errors
    • Creating Dynamic Effects With Substring Methods
    • The RegExp Object

  • Form Validation
    • Form Validation
    • Testing Data
    • Preparing Data for Validation & Reporting Results
    • Validating Non-text Form Objects

  • Dates and Maths
    • The Date Object
    • Using & Manipulating Dates
    • The Maths Object
    • Doing Math with JavaScript

  • Cross-Browser Compatibility
    • Examining the Compatibility Landscape
    • Detecting Browsers & Platforms

Prerequisites

Trainees should be experienced web page developers and be advanced HTML users. Trainees should also have a basic familiarity with JavaScript and have experience of programming a computer language. Ideally trainees should have completed the Introductory course.

Course Duration

Eighteen hours (9.30am to 12.30pm and 1.30pm to 4.30pm, 6 hours, on each day).

Next Course

JavaScript Advanced

Please contact us for prices for this course

   
 
  Courses can be tailor made  
Contact Us Course Dates Prices Locations Courses Training Services About Us Home